Regular Season Round 11: Mustangs - Lions 68-79

Date: December 15, 2018
The game in Mistelbach was also quite interesting. Fifth ranked Lions (7-4) played at the court of 6th ranked Mustangs (5-6). Lions defeated Mustangs 79-68 on Saturday. It ended at the same time the two-game winning streak of Mustangs. The guests trailed by 1 point after three quarters before their 26-14 charge, which allowed them to win the game. Lions looked well-organized offensively handing out 24 assists. It was an exceptional evening for Spanish forward Javier Medori (202-93) who led the winners with a double-double by scoring 21 points, 15 rebounds and 4 assists. Timur Bas (200-94, college: Walsh) accounted for 23 points and 5 rebounds for the winning side. Lions' coach Borja San Miguel used a ten-player rotation which allowed the starters a little rest for the next games. Czech swingman Michal Kremen (198-81, agency: Octagon Europe) came up with 20 points, 7 rebounds, 4 assists and 4 steals and Czech center Ivo Prachar (210-82) added 20 points and 6 rebounds respectively for Mustangs in the defeat. The victory was the fifth consecutive win for Lions. They moved-up to fourth place, which they share with UBC. Loser Mustangs dropped to the seventh position with six games lost. They share it with Piraten. Lions will have a break next round, and it should allow them to practice more before next game. Mustangs will play again against Lions (#5) in Dornbirn and it may be a tough game between close rivals.
